Qinghe Liu
Professor
Laboratory of Fluorine Chemistry and Pharmaceutical Engeering (LFP)
Qinghe was born in Henan, China. He graduated from Zhengzhou University with a bachelor's degree under the supervisor of Prof. Gang Li in 2012, and Shanghai Institute of Organic Chemistry, Chinese Academy of Sciences with a doctor degree under the supervisor of Prof. Jinbo Hu in 2017. From 2018 to 2023, he conducted postdoctoral research at Boston College under the supervisor of Prof. Amir H. Hoveyda. After the journey in United States, Qinghe joined China Pharmaceutical University in 2023. Qinghe's group mainly focus on 1) use of organic fluorine-containing active intermediates for the synthesis of fluorine-containing drug molecules and fluorine-containing functional molecules; 2) synthetic chemical space transformation and evaluation of natural drug active molecules; 3) Precise synthesis of F-18 radioactive probes and their biological activity evaluation.
